Lentil soup 'housewife style'

Ingredients for 4 servings:

  • 300 g lentils
  • 1 large onion(s)
  • 125 g smoked bacon (belly bacon)
  • 2 liters of meat broth
  • 2 carrots
  • 1 stalk(s) leek
  • 4 large potatoes
  • 2 pinch(s) thyme, dried
  • 2 bay leaves
  • 4 Mettwurst sausages
  • some salt and pepper
  • possibly vinegar

Instructions

Working time approx. 20 minutes; Total time approx. 20 minutes

Dice the onion and slice the bacon into strips. Sauté both together in a little oil until translucent. Add the lentils and sauté briefly. Then deglaze with 2 liters of meat broth. Add the thyme and bay leaves and simmer over low heat for 30 minutes. In the meantime, peel the carrots and potatoes and cut into small cubes. Trim the leek and slice into rings. Add the vegetables after the cooking time specified above and simmer for another 15 minutes. Slice the sausages and add to the soup. Season to taste with salt and pepper. If desired, add a little more vinegar.
